The Meaning of Relaxing Bedtime Narratives

Nighttime tales are usually a favored practice, but their relevance surpasses simple pleasure. For children who are anxious, nightly stories are seen as a valuable tool for stress management and calm worries. They give several advantages:

- **Routine and Consistency:** Initiating a nightly ritual that entails a bedtime story can render a sense of predictability and steadiness, that can be vital for children experiencing anxiety. Routine may reduce resistance at bedtime and unease.
- **Emotional Closeness:** Spending a bedtime narrative makes an chance for emotional unity between parent and child. This time of togetherness and unity can relax soothe a young one's unease and make reassurance.
- **Imagination and Distraction:** Stories which designed to capture a child’s fanciful thoughts can take them from their stress. By interacting with the chronicle, little ones can switch their focus outside concern and into the bedtime story.
- **Relaxation Techniques:** Many relaxing bedtime stories utilize soothing practices such as deep inhalation, imagined scenes, and gentle rhythmic verbiage. These traits help a minor physically calm and ready for sleep.
- **Hopeful Messages:** Nightly stories often impart comforting messages and life teachings that can aid small ones overcome their concerns and become resilient. Knowing about characters who meet challenges can encourage and bring peace to children who are anxious.

**Opting for Suitable Bedtime Stories**

When picking bedtime stories for kids with worries, it's significant to contemplate the plot and mood. Here are some strategies for picking the ideal narratives:

- **Soothing Themes:** Go for stories that with quiet motifs that depict security, and avoid stories aimed to that focus on distress, as these can raise anxiety.
- **Quiet Language:** Look for stories that with quiet expressions. The timing of the words has a relaxing reaction on children, helping them de-stress and go to sleep.
- **Vivid Descriptions:** Stories that include expressive imagery of serene environments, such as a peaceful garden can enable kids form mental images of and become engrossed in a peaceful place.
- **Simple and Short:** Stick with the stories which simple and short, especially for younger children. Extended or convoluted ideas can be tough and unhelpful at tucking in time.
- **Involving Elements:** Some bedtime stories include engaging aspects like guided relaxation or muscle relaxation. These usually are particularly useful for nervous children.

**Techniques for Bedtime Reading**

To maximize the peaceful effect of bedtime tales, think about the following ideas:

- **Establish a Quiet Setting:** Secure the little one’s rest space is a restful space. Make the lights soft and do away with any impediments before beginning the tale.
- **Read Calmly and Softly:** Adopt a quiet and calm tempo to recount the fable. This could help foster a peaceful setting and let the kid know that it's sleep time to unwind.
- **Encourage Engagement:** Ask the preteen to take part by asking them to talk about what they picture in the photos or to try breathing exercises along with the figures of the story.
- **Be Steady:** Aim to read nightly stories at the same evening time each evening to build a consistent routine. Dependability usually helps cut down on fears and lead to bedtime a orderly and restful routine for parents and little ones.
